What Are Electronic Medical Records?
Electronic Medical Records are digital versions of the paper charts in a clinician's office. These records contain the medical and treatment history of patients and are used mainly by providers for diagnosis and treatment. EMRs typically include data such as patient demographics, progress notes, medications, vital signs, medical history, immunizations, laboratory data, and radiology reports.
Unlike paper records, EMRs allow healthcare providers to track data over time, identify patients who are due for preventive visits and screenings, monitor how patients measure up to certain parameters, and improve overall quality of care.
The Key Benefits of Electronic Medical Records
- Enhanced Patient Care:
The primary advantage of Electronic Medical Records is the ability to provide better, more coordinated care. With all of a patient's health information in one place, doctors and nurses can make faster, more informed decisions. - Increased Efficiency:
EMRs streamline administrative tasks such as documentation, billing, and scheduling. Automation reduces errors and saves valuable time for both providers and patients. - Improved Patient Safety:
With built-in alerts for allergies, medication interactions, or potential risks, EMRs help reduce medical errors. Real-time access to patient history ensures that clinicians avoid redundant tests and incompatible treatments. - Easier Access and Sharing:
Healthcare providers can share EMRs instantly with specialists, labs, and pharmacies, enabling faster diagnosis and treatment. This interoperability also facilitates continuity of care when patients switch providers or are referred elsewhere.
Challenges in EMR Implementation
Despite the many advantages, integrating EMRs into medical practice has not been without hurdles.
- High Initial Costs:
Implementing an EMR system can be expensive. Costs include software, hardware, training, and ongoing maintenance. - Learning Curve:
Healthcare staff must be trained to use the new system efficiently. The transition can temporarily disrupt workflows. - Privacy and Security Concerns:
Patient data must be protected from breaches and cyberattacks. Compliance with regulations like HIPAA in the U.S. is essential but can be complex. - Data Entry Burden:
Clinicians often find that EMRs increase the time spent on data entry, which may detract from patient interaction.
The Role of EMRs in the COVID-19 Pandemic
The COVID-19 pandemic highlighted the value of EMRs in crisis response. With remote access to patient data, telehealth consultations became possible on a wide scale. EMRs helped track symptoms, lab results, and hospitalizations efficiently, aiding in quicker interventions and policy decisions.
Moreover, public health authorities could access anonymized EMR data to monitor virus spread, assess vaccine efficacy, and allocate resources more effectively.
Future Trends in Electronic Medical Records
- Integration with AI and Machine Learning:
EMRs are increasingly incorporating artificial intelligence to predict health risks, personalize treatment, and automate routine tasks like documentation. - Voice Recognition and Natural Language Processing:
These technologies are reducing the burden of manual data entry by converting spoken language into structured EMR data. - Mobile Accessibility:
EMRs are going mobile, allowing physicians to review patient records and enter notes using smartphones or tablets. - Patient Access and Engagement:
Patient portals linked to EMRs empower individuals to view their health information, schedule appointments, and communicate with providers, encouraging active participation in their care.
